Is basswood the same as balsa wood?

No, basswood and balsa wood are not the same. Basswood is a type of hardwood that comes from the species of trees native to North America, particularly certain species of linden and tulip tree. Basswood is white to light gray in color and is relatively uniform in texture and density with a straight, fine grain.

Basswood is excellent for woodworking due to its light to medium weight, strength, and durability. It’s commonly used in furniture, carving, and crafts.

Balsa wood, on the other hand, is a species of fast-growing tropical tree that can be found natively in parts of Central and South America. Balsa wood is considerably lighter in weight than basswood, making it ideal for model-making, kites, and other delicate projects.

Additionally, balsa is easy to carve, shape, and sand. However, it’s important to note that balsa is not as strong or resistant to warping as basswood.

What tree does balsa wood come from?

Balsa wood comes from the Ochroma pyramidale tree, which is native to Central and South America. This tree has large, open leaves, and grows up to 30 meters tall. It is the lightest and softest of all commercially available woods, while still being strong and durable.

This makes it ideal for a range of hobby and craft uses, such as model building and wood carving. It can also be used in furniture production and in the creation of musical instruments. Balsa is found in tropical wet forests and it usually grows in clusters near rivers.

It is a fast-growing tree, and new shoots can grow up to a meter a week.

What type of wood is used for kids toys?

The most commonly used type of wood for kids’ toys is either maple or birch. Maple is known for its hard, durable properties and has a light color that many people find visually appealing. It has a fine grain and smooth texture that makes it safe and comfortable for kids to touch and play with.

Birch is also a popular choice for toys, as it is strong and shock resistant. It is ideal for constructing puzzles, blocks, and other kid-friendly activities. Other types of wood such as pine, cherry, walnut, oak, and others can also be used, depending on the particular type of toy being created.

It is important to check the safety labels of any wooden toy to ensure that it is free of any harmful chemicals before purchasing.
